Output 66d303aa0b58ef5af427821666033ce0b3ff3f5d5f657bbf1917e8b0a345c639:1

value
4676528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ee731661204f708bb863fee97081ff4ede6665b OP_EQUAL
address
MGYxi2kUEZjiudCSR2EgvCXQ8f5ofFaKzn
transaction
66d303aa0b58ef5af427821666033ce0b3ff3f5d5f657bbf1917e8b0a345c639
spent
true